## Releases

Brindlewick supports hot-reloading of configuration: when a new config bundle lands in the watch directory, the daemon validates it, swaps it atomically, and keeps the old bundle for rollback. Never edit configs in place on a running node. Release bundles are only accepted if they carry a valid signature, so prepare yours before uploading. Sign each bundle using the deploy key listed below.

signing key of bahaf-bagaf = bky19_uiUxDExuKwEKEZfEG19

Taking off for the week, so here's the state of the feed validator for Podloom. It's mostly stable, but two things to watch: publishers using the old Castwire namespace will trip a false "missing enclosure" error (safe to ignore, fix lands next sprint), and the validator times out on feeds over 5MB — bump the limit via the config flag rather than retrying, since retries hammer their servers. Alerts route to the usual channel. Everything else, including the known-issues list and the restart steps, is written up on the page below.

Cheers, Milo

wiki page, kahog-hahig: https://vault.zemvargrid.internal/display/deploy/repo/settings/merge_requests/job/settings/6f3b933774dbc5320a4daa18

Leadership Review Briefing — Supplier Contract Renewal

Finance team: the three-year supply agreement with Dray Components expires at quarter-end. Renewal terms have been negotiated at a 4% unit-cost increase, offset by extended payment terms and volume rebates above agreed thresholds. Quellin Industries' procurement group recommends acceptance; the alternative supplier assessment found no viable replacement within the required timeline. The confidential note on associated business plans follows below.

management briefing: Headcount on the Belix team goes from 60 to 93 by the end of November. Gross margin on Belix came in at 23 percent against a plan of 47 percent.